| |
2-14 BeteiligtcManagement, v1.0 Februar 2001 2 has_contained_objects() Diese Methode verwendet wahrscheinlich übernommen is_identical() Methode zum Feststellen ob oder nicht geführt in CommonObject ist innerhalb dieses Behälters enthalten worden. Für Beispiel, ein Klient konnte einen Arbeitgeber fragen, um zu fragen ob oder nicht ein spezifischer Angestellter gearbeitet für sie auf dem Datum spezifiziert. get_all_contained_objects() Diese Methode bringt allen enthaltenen Gegenstand ab einem spezifischen Datum unabhängig davon Rolle zurück. add_from_template() Diese Methode erlaubt, daß andere Arten durch diesen Behälter enthalten werden, wie in spezifiziert Schablone. Da Schablonen im allgemeinen wahlweise freigestellt sind, ist diese Methode auch wahlweise freigestellt. list_templates() Diese Methode bringt alle Schablonen zurück, die benutzt wurden, um den Gegenstand zu konstruieren. Seit dem Schablonen im allgemeinen sind diese Methode ist auch wahlweise freigestellt wahlweise freigestellt. 2,8 SchablonencManager Schablone Struct { Zeichenkettename; Artarten; }; Schnittstelle TemplateManager { Ausnahme TemplateNotFound { }; Lücke add_template(inschablonenschablone); Lücke remove_template(inschablonenschablone); Schablonenget_template(in-Zeichenkettetemplate_name) Raises(TemplateNotFound); Schablonenlist_templates(); }; [ WAHLWEISE FREIGESTELLTE SCHNITTSTELLEN ] Das TemplateManager Schnittstelle und jene Lebensdauermethoden, die beziehen Schablonen , (z.B., create_from_template ) werden als wahlweise freigestellte Schnittstellen spezifiziert. Das heißt, sie liefern eine leicht anwendbare Qualität, die, obgleich wünschenswert, nicht angefordert wird, um zu erfüllen grundlegendes PMF-Verhalten. |  |
|
| |
|
|